What’s in Store for Fresno’s Biosolids
A Biosolids Master Plan was completed for the City of Fresno’s Regional Water Reclamation Facility (RWRF) in an effort to diversify biosolids management, promote biosolids beneficial use, and explore potential cost savings. Come learn about various biosolids handling technologies, including emerging technologies, and the process used to evaluate and determine a recommended alternative.
Learning Objective(s):
After participating in this session, attendees will be able to:
• Identify a variety of biosolids management processes including their end-products and operational considerations.
• Identify non-financial criteria considerations, and the importance of engaging various stakeholders.
• Understand the process for arriving at a recommended alternative from a multi-step alternatives analysis, which includes financial, technical, regulatory, and marketing considerations."
